    Pyare Mohan is a 2006 Indian Hindi-language comedy crime thriller film directed by Indra Kumar. The film stars Fardeen Khan , Vivek Oberoi , Esha Deol , Amrita Rao and Boman Irani . The film is loosely based on the 1989 American film See No Evil, Hear No Evil .

  3. Apr 21, 2006 · Pyare Mohan: Directed by Ravinddra Khare, Indra Kumar. With Fardeen Khan, Vivek Oberoi, Esha Deol, Amrita Rao. A blind man Pyare and his deaf friend Mohan fall in love with twin sisters Preeti and Priya. But their relationships spiral into chaos when the sisters get falsely implicated in a murder case and the men have to find a way to save them.
